What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In Sodus Point, NY, a urine drug screening (UDS) involves examining a urine sample to identify drugs and their metabolic products. This approach is widely favored in workplaces and regulated sectors due to its non-intrusive nature, affordability, and ability to detect a wide assortment of substances over a realistic detection timeframe.

  • Samples are gathered under strict chain-of-custody protocols for regulated environments.
  • This method identifies both original drugs and their metabolites excreted via urine.
  • Provides evidence of prior drug exposure within a designated window, rather than assessing current intoxication levels.

How It Works

Collection

  • In the Sodus Point, NY, to initiate a urine collection, the donor produces a sample using a secure container under observed or unobserved conditions, per program specifications.
  • To assure the authenticity of the sample, its validity may be verified by checking factors such as creatinine concentration, specific gravity, and pH level.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• An initial immunoassay test is conducted to provide a quick and economical assessment.
  • If the preliminary results indicate possible drug presence, confirmatory tests like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S are conducted to validate findings.
  • In Sodus Point, NY, cutoff levels, measured in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L), are used to determine whether the result is positive or negative.

Detection Windows

Various factors, including the specific drug, frequency of usage, metabolic rate, hydration status, body composition, and the sensitivity of the testing method in Sodus Point, NY can affect detection capabilities. Generally, many drugs can be identified within a 1 to 3-day period, although substances such as cannabinoids may extend this timeframe for chronic users.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

Sodus Point, NY employs hair drug testing, which involves examining a small hair sample to trace drugs and their metabolites that have circulated in the blood and subsequently deposited in the hair shaft. Given the slow growth rate of hair, these metabolites can be stored for months, offering one of the longest detection periods among testing methods ideal for chronic or long-term drug use identification.

  • A typical requirement is about 100–120 hair strands cut close to the scalp (roughly 1.5 inches).
  • Represents nearly a 90-day detection span, contingent upon hair length.
  • Capable of identifying a wide array of substances, including am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Sodus Point, NY, a qualified individual trims a small sample, usually from the crown area, while adhering to chain-of-custody protocols.
  • Once collected, the sample is securely sealed, labeled, and sent to a certified laboratory in Sodus Point, NY.
  • If scalp hair is inadequate, alternative collection sites such as body hair may be utilized.

Testing Methodology

  • To eliminate external contamination, all hair samples in Sodus Point, NY undergo washing and preparation.

  • An initial screening relies on immunoassay technology to identify drug classes.

  • Samples that yield positive results are confirmed through GC/MS or LC/MS/MS for accurate identification.

  • Cutoff levels are set in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), adhering to SAMHSA and lab stand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: The absence of drugs or metabolites above the lab's cutoff level.
  • Positive: Confirmed drug or metabolite presence through additional testing.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Insufficient sample size or contamination necessitates recollection.

Detection Windows

Hair drug tests offer the longest timeline for drug detection compared to other methods. A standard 1.5-inch sample typically provides insight into drug exposure over 90 days. Extending the hair length can widen this window further, depending on the growth rate of about 0.5 inches a month. However, this method isn't suitable for spotting recent use within the last week or so.

Key Points for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ing in Sodus Point, NY

  • While current DOT directives don't require hair testing, ongoing evaluations may lead to future adoption.
  • Establishments outside DOT regulations find hair testing a viable long-term detection solution.
  • Trained personnel must conduct collections, adhering to thorough chain-of-custody documentation practices.
  • Labs engaged in testing should hold S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A accreditations for accuracy and reliability.

Benefits

  • Sodus Point, NY utilizes hair testing due to its extensive detection window, covering up to 90 days or more.
  • It is more resistant to adulteration or substitution attempts than urine specimens.
  • Allows for identifying a pattern of chronic or frequent usage.
  • The collection process is swift, non-intrusive, and doesn't require any restroom facilities.
